As*sas"sin (#), n. [F. (cf. It. assassino), fr. Ar. hashishin one who has drunk of the hashish. Under its influence the Assassins of the East, followers of the Shaikh al-Jabal (Old Man of the Mountain), were said to commit the murders required by their chief.]

One who kills, or attempts to kill, by surprise or secret assault; one who treacherously murders any one unprepared for defense.
